Kansas City Athletics 9, Washington Senators 3

Kansas City Athletics ab   r   h rbi
Power 1b 8 1 0 0
Lopez 3b 7 1 3 2
Zernial lf 4 0 0 0
  Gorman p 3 1 0 0
  Crimian p 0 0 0 0
Simpson rf 7 3 4 4
Groth cf 5 0 0 1
Thompson c 7 0 3 1
Finigan 2b 5 0 0 0
DeMaestri ss 2 0 1 0
  Renna ph,lf 1 1 0 0
  Slaughter ph,lf 4 1 1 0
Santiago p 1 0 0 0
  Harrington p 0 0 0 0
  Pless ph 0 0 0 0
  Baxes pr,ss 4 1 2 1
Totals 58 9 14 9
Washington Senators ab   r   h rbi
Yost 3b 7 0 1 0
Herzog lf,1b 6 0 2 0
Runnels 2b,ss 6 1 2 0
Sievers 1b 4 1 0 0
  Ramos pr 0 0 0 0
  Oravetz cf 1 0 0 0
Courtney c 5 0 1 0
Lemon rf,lf 6 1 3 1
Olson cf 5 0 0 0
  Paula ph,rf 1 0 0 1
Luttrell ss 3 0 0 0
  Berberet ph 1 0 0 0
  Plews 2b 1 0 0 0
Stewart p 2 0 2 1
  Stobbs p 0 0 0 0
  Pascual p 2 0 0 0
  Chakales p 1 0 0 0
  Clevenger p 0 0 0 0
  Killebrew ph 1 0 0 0
Totals 52 3 11 3
Kansas City 000 000 110 001 0069142
Washington 000 101 000 001 0003115
  Kansas City Athletics IP H R ER BB SO
Santiago   3.2 3 1 1 3 1
  Harrington   2.1 3 1 1 1 2
  Gorman  W(4-2) 8.0 5 1 1 5 3
  Crimian  SV(2) 1.0 0 0 0 0 0
Totals
15.0
11
3
3
9
6
  Washington Senators IP H R ER BB SO
Stewart   7.0 4 2 1 6 3
  Stobbs   0.0 1 0 0 1 0
  Pascual   5.0 3 1 1 1 4
  Chakales  L(4-4) 2.1 6 6 4 1 2
  Clevenger   0.2 0 0 0 0 0
Totals
15.0
14
9
6
9
9

  E–Baxes 2 (8), Runnels (8), Courtney (5), Olson (2), Plews (1), Stewart (1).  DP–Kansas City 4. Lopez-Power, DeMaestri-Finigan-Power, DeMaestri-Finigan-Power, Groth-Baxes, Washington 2. Lemon-Sievers, Runnels-Luttrell-Sievers.  2B–Kansas City Slaughter (10,off Chakales).  3B–Kansas City Simpson (6,off Chakales).  HR–Kansas City Simpson (9,12th inning off Pascual 0 on 0 out).  SF–Groth (2,off Clevenger).  HBP–Pless (1,by Stewart); Courtney (4,by Santiago); Luttrell 2 (3,by Santiago 2)..  Team LOB–15.  SH–Stewart (1,off Santiago); Courtney (1,off Gorman).  IBB–Lemon (1,by Gorman).  Team–18.  CS–Groth (2,2nd base by Stewart/Courtney); Finigan (1,2nd base by Pascual/Courtney).  SB–Runnels (3,2nd base off Gorman/Thompson).  U–Joe Paparella, Eddie Hurley, Hank Soar.  T–4:42.  A–2,883.
